Guardian Scholars are expected to be as active in the program as possible. There are a few minimum expectations that MUST be met per semester to receive all of the benefits of the program, including priority registration and the Alternative Spring Break trip. Below are the expectations per semester.
*Please note, for all virtual meetings and events scholars MUST log on using their UCM account to receive credit.
Orientation
-
All first-year students are expected to attend the GSP orientation.
-
If you are unable to attend, reach out to the Program Coordinator.
2 Student Coordinator Meetings
-
*Meetings should be completed by March 14th (1st meeting) and May 2nd (second meeting).
-
Meetings should occur within the Spring 2025 semester.
*Please note that meetings with the student coordinator and the program coordinator should be at least a week apart.
Attend at least 1 Social
- *Must be completed by May 9th, 2025
- Scholars MUST be present at social for at least an hour to receive credit.
- Scholars MUST complete event evaluation to receive credit.
Attend at least 2 Workshops

1 Personal Development offered by the GSP program.
-
*Must be completed by May 9th, 2025
-
Scholars MUST complete event evaluation to receive credit.

1 Professional Development
-
*Must be completed by May 9th, 2025
-
Scholars can attend a non-GSP event to count toward this expectation as long as it provides support/information about academics, career and/or graduate school preparation. Scholars must complete the "Professional Development Workshop" assignment on Catcourses to receive credit.
- We will accept events being hosted by the following departments
- Center for Career and Professional Advancement
- Undergraduate Research Opportunity Center
- UC Merced Graduate Division
- Study Abroad
- Margo F. Souza Student Leadership Center
- Events hosted by their academic school (ex: school of engineering, school of natural sciences etc.)
- If you are interested in attending and receiving credit for an event not hosted by the departments listed above, please email the program coordinator.

- Scholars may also meet with a career specialist to fulfill the Professional Development Program expectation. Scholars must complete the "Professional Development Workshop" assignment on Catcourses to receive credit.
-
*Not all students will complete these requirements, and that’s okay. Scholars are not removed from the program for not maintaining “active” status. However, students without active status may lose access to certain services, such as participation in the Alternative Spring Trip.
